Output 6a80da7d3623f0ff02feaadb7c0653f01c07e836eb75da660a862c0fba57ccb1:1

value
339782000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81ef9afb27bc03d99d50391c7931c0a00270067 OP_EQUAL
address
3QJxcKcyYSymZyhPvPu6i5SsSeTXRwHRG3
transaction
6a80da7d3623f0ff02feaadb7c0653f01c07e836eb75da660a862c0fba57ccb1
confirmations
507046
spent
true